소스 검색

修改用印驳回详情不刷新

jwyu 3 년 전
부모
커밋
77f923af98
2개의 변경된 파일7개의 추가작업 그리고 3개의 파일을 삭제
  1. 6 3
      pages-approve/seal/detail.vue
  2. 1 0
      pages-approve/seal/reason.vue

+ 6 - 3
pages-approve/seal/detail.vue

@@ -208,9 +208,12 @@
 			this.ContractApprovalRecordId=options.ContractApprovalRecordId
 			this.getDetail()
 		},
-		// onShow() {
-		// 	this.getDetail()
-		// },
+		onShow() {
+			uni.$once('updateSealDetail',(data)=>{
+				console.log('监听到事件来自updateSealDetail ,携带参数 msg 为:' + data.msg);
+				this.getDetail()
+			})
+		},
 		onPullDownRefresh() {
 			this.getDetail()
 			setTimeout(()=>{

+ 1 - 0
pages-approve/seal/reason.vue

@@ -41,6 +41,7 @@
 						title:"审批成功",
 						icon:"success"
 					})
+					uni.$emit('updateSealDetail',{msg:'用印详情页面更新'})
 					setTimeout(()=>{
 						uni.navigateBack({
 							delta:1